Canon printer inks
In the past I tried the generic equivalents/refills.
They did not seem to last as long.
They had a tendency to smudge.
Photos printed tended to fade in under a year.
I will always buy the Canon refills in future.
When bought on Ebay, I do not think they can be fakes due to the marking and packaging.

Olympus ZUIKO DIGITAL ED 70-300mm f/4.0-5.6 Lens
2 of 2 found this helpful I recently bought an Olympus E410 camera to replace my Nikon D40.
It is much lighter, smaller and better. I conducted comparison tests with the two cameras and lenses and found that the E410 and its lenses are significantly better on every count other than flash performance.
I like the 4/3 system format and lens reach so I bought the Olympus ZUIKO DIGITAL ED 70-300mm f/4.0-5.6 Lens because of it's effective range of 140-600mm!
It is a superb lens for the money. It's performance even at 300mm is outstanding.
I compared it in detail with photos at 300mm made with my Nikon D90 and Nikkor 70-300mm ED lens.
It is much better!
I am a devout Nikoner and have been very pleasantly surprised by Olympus lens quality.

A perfect lens
2 of 2 found this helpful I had one of these lenses before and sold it with my old E-510. In going over my old photos I realized how great a performer it is, particularly at the longer focal lengths.
I now have it permanently on a E-420 and carry this great combo on all trips.
It is better quality and lighter than my Nikon lenses.
It covers the range of 36 to 360 mm in standard 35mm terms and I would need a combo of two nikon lenses to be the equivalent. I hate to have to change lenses in the field. I also love the four thirds format
